Wordpress LScache Plugin: QUIC.cloud ERROR 520 Problem
Last Updated on: Wed, 15 Apr 2026 00:00:02 I have the LiteSpeed Cache plugin installed on a site I am building at http://www.fabulous-food.com.au. All the main plugin functions, including the QUIC.cloud CDN, are enabled. The site is running on PHP 8.2, and the WordPress, theme and plugin versions are the latest available. Site speed testing results are impressive, but I keep getting intermittent ERROR 520 messages when I am working on the back end of the site. The QUIC.cloud website troubleshooting section suggests that a firewall at the origin server may be blocking the connection, and that the hosting provider be requested to add the QUIC.cloud IPs to the firewall allowlist.
